Global organizations are faced with the challenge of managing human resources. Added into this challenge is the process of achieving substainable profit growth. This issue is often transferred to a sub-section of a company, as managing the human resource aspect of this policy is often limited to the human resource department. Payroll management policies and procedures are often initiated to achieve this growth. The initiation of this service often provides unmatched benefits, along with growth and management achievements.

There is a reason that managers put so much emphasis on the effective management of payrolls. A good manager understands that, while his employees may also find great satisfaction from their jobs, there is really one major reason that motivates people to work. Put simply, it is that jobs are the mechanism through which we earn our livings and put food on the table. Therefore, workers must be able to trust that the payroll system will function smoothly.

Monetary recompense is the strongest motivator for excellent work. If you have been active in the last twelve months, you mechanically consider that you will receive a boost on your paycheck. Professional progression largely consists in pay adjustments. Evidently, any company will want to examine the consequence of pay expenditure and evaluates the affect of career management on the enterprise accounting.

There is another reason you need to use a management service for payroll. Taxes are a reality for everyone, including businesses that must pay corporate taxes. Individual employees may also be paying taxes through the business. There are benefits to employees to do this. The responsibility of accurate records and reporting is with the company. This responsibility is best met by using a payroll management firm.

Employees generally put part of their month’s wages into company-run funds, public provident funds, tax-saving accounts, postal savings programs, life insurance, and so on. Because payment transfers for these prudent activities occur at the time the wages are prepared, payroll management software must enter the payouts into the worker’s wage file in its database.

New concepts and technologies are used for payroll processing to make it easier. Most firms give their employees a payroll card instead of a paper paycheck, and the card resembles a debit card. Many global organizations are using these new payroll management software packages with much success.
